An inmate at the El Paso County Jail Annex was sentenced to 10 years in prison after pleading guilty to a murder charge for his role as a lookout during the vicious beating death of another inmate two years ago.
Cristian Carrillo, now 27, was one of six inmates accused in the death of 57-year-old Jesus Torres , who was stabbed in the eye, strangled and brutally beaten inside his cell on Nov. 26, 2023.
Court records show his first name spelled as "Cristian" while a jail log shows it as "Christian."
The El Paso District Attorney's Office announced Carrillo's sentence on Friday, Nov. 7. District Attorney James Montoya declined to comment because the cases against the other defendants are pending.
